History & Origin

Brayln is an invented boys' name of the twenty-first century, fitting the popular Bray- opening onto a shortened -lyn ending. It sits with Braylon, Braylen, and Braylin, all coinages that prize a fresh, upbeat sound. The name's sense lives in these fashionable parts rather than in one root, and we trace it honestly to that family.

Brayln was always rare in this spelling, given to only about twenty boys a year at its peak around 2013, far below the popular Braylon. A boy named Brayln then is in his early teens today.
